Suzy Callahan and the intimate folk conversations of "Out of Proportion"

 

"Open door policy / Come on in and see / Nothin' here to hide / Let your conscience be your guide / Didn't know what to say / So I said something strange / Soon as it came out of my mouth, phew / Everything went south..."


Sometimes you hear a song that feels less like a song and more like a personal confessional. Feelings that have to be exorcised more than expressed to make the world a little more right instead of created to expand social views or Spotify listens. The inspired, cathartic "Out of Proportion" by singer songwriter Suzy Callahan feels like that kind of song. Now this is not to say that this track is not a crowd pleaser, it most certainly is but I say all this just to say that the seeds of this sonic expression feel like they are buried deeply in emotional soil that Callahan turns over. 

This lyrical passage sticks with me:

"You're a real piece of work, they said
Euphemism for your a jerk, I said
I like to live up to my rep, she said
Hold on to the death
T-shirt says feminist
Glasses taped up, duct tape
Smeared on makeup, I see
I think you get the gist"

Then punctuated by the pointed chorus:

"Blown out
Out of proportion
Out of proportion
It's blown out
Out of proportion
Out of proportion"

Callahan's vocal countenance feels earnest with a double sided patina of sadness and retribution. You get the feeling that her words have a moral center with empathy underneath. At the same time, "Out of Proportion" feels contoured with improvised edges, rough around the edges, ID rock or folk (whatever you choose).
